Problem

In a study, researchers wanted to measure the effect of alcohol on the hippocampal region, the portion of the brain responsible for long-term memory storage, in adolescents. The researchers randomly selected 10 adolescents with alcohol use disorders to determine whether the hippocampal volumes in the alcoholic adolescents were less than the normal volume of 9.02 cm? An analysis of the sample data revealed that the hippocampal volume is approximately normal with no outliers and × = 8. 02 cm? and s = 07 cm? Conduct the appropriate test at the a = 0.01 level of significance

State the null and altemative hypoteses

Steps

Step 1 :State the null and alternative hypotheses. The null hypothesis (H0) is that the mean hippocampal volume in adolescents with alcohol use disorders is equal to the normal volume. The alternative hypothesis (H1) is that the mean hippocampal volume in adolescents with alcohol use disorders is less than the normal volume. In mathematical terms, this can be represented as: \(H0: \mu = 9.02 \, cm^3\) and \(H1: \mu < 9.02 \, cm^3\), where \(\mu\) is the mean hippocampal volume in adolescents with alcohol use disorders.

Step 2 :Conduct a one-sample t-test to test these hypotheses. The t-test is appropriate because we are comparing the mean of a sample to a known value (the normal volume), and we know the standard deviation of the sample. The level of significance (\(\alpha\)) is given as 0.01.

Step 3 :Calculate the t-statistic and the p-value. The calculated t-statistic is -4.52 and the p-value is 0.00073.

Step 4 :Compare the p-value with the level of significance. The p-value is less than the level of significance (\(\alpha = 0.01\)), so we reject the null hypothesis.

Step 5 :This means that we have enough evidence to support the alternative hypothesis that the mean hippocampal volume in adolescents with alcohol use disorders is less than the normal volume.

Step 6 :Final Answer: We reject the null hypothesis. The mean hippocampal volume in adolescents with alcohol use disorders is less than the normal volume. \(\boxed{H1: \mu < 9.02 \, cm^3}\)
